I'll admit, it's pretty cool to own a piece of history. However, stealing it from the Howard Brown Health Center's garden is not really the way to go about it.

A memorial statue for Chicago lesbian activist Mary York was taken from the Center's Peace Garden and the saddest part is that it contains her ashes.

Of course, Howard Brown's employees are upset and would like it to be returned, no questions asked. So if you happen to notice your new girlfriend suddenly has a sweet-looking replica of the cover of Midnight in the Garden of Good and Evil, could you please ask her to give up moonlighting as a thief and give York back?
